Job description

Senior Project Manager – Ohio Colleges of Medicine Government Resource Center

Lead and manage high‑priority quality improvement initiatives within the Ohio Department of Medicaid’s State Directed Payment (SDP) IMPACT program. The role serves as a lead coordinator for hospital‑level workstreams, driving research and administrative efforts necessary to align hospital performance with statewide health goals.

Position Overview

This position is limited to approximately two years, ending on June 30, 2028, the project lifecycle of the Ohio Department of Medicaid’s State Directed Payment‑IMPACT Network program.

Responsibilities
  • Coordinate the research and administrative efforts of project team members
  • Manage relationships with project sponsors and external partners
  • Draft technical reports and stakeholder communications
  • Provide subject‑matter expertise on quality improvement and/or health policy
  • Perform project‑related research and technical assistance, including drafting and formatting change packages and key driver diagrams
  • Coaching on QI tools, basic data analysis, and construction of process metrics using Excel
  • Other activities as outlined in the detailed responsibilities section below
Minimum Education

Bachelor’s degree in a relevant field or equivalent is required.

Required Qualifications
  • Minimum of four years of relevant experience with a bachelor’s degree, or two years of relevant experience with a master’s degree
  • Successful completion of a background check
  • Possible pre‑employment physical and drug screen
Additional Desired Qualifications
  • Experience in quality improvement science, including but not limited to IHI Breakthrough Series Model, Six Sigma (Green or Black Belt), or Lean Tools
Benefits

Family‑friendly workplace supporting in‑person and hybrid‑remote work arrangements; training, mentorship, and professional development opportunities; proactive development of future leadership.
